Efficacy and safety of latanoprost/timolol fixed combination dosed twice daily compared to once daily in patients with primary open angle glaucoma

摘要
? AIM: To evaluate whether latanoprost/timolol fixed combination (LTFC) dosed twice daily may provide further intraocular pressure (IOP) reduction and evaluate the safety profile at this dose.? METHODS: This is an open-labeled, randomized, prospective crossover study on fourty primary open angle glaucoma patients. Two weeks of washout period were followed by randomization to either once daily (OD, group A) or twice daily dosing (BD, group B) of LTFC for 4wk. After another 2-week washout period, the patients' treatment dose was crossed-over for another 4wk. IOP reduction alongside ocular and systemic side effects were evaluated.? RESULTS: Mean baseline IOP was 18.57 & PLUSMN;2.93 and 17.8 & PLUSMN;3.01 mm Hg before OD and BD dose respectively, (P=0.27). Mean IOP after BD dose was statistically lower (12.49 & PLUSMN;1.59 mm Hg) compared to OD (13.48 & PLUSMN;1.81 mm Hg, P=0.017). Although IOP reduction after BD dose was more (5.32 & PLUSMN;3.24 mm Hg, 29.89%) than after OD dosing (5.04 mm Hg, 27.14%), it did not reach statistical significance (P=0.68). Patients switched from OD to BD (group A) showed mean IOP reduction by 0.69 mm Hg [95% confidence interval (CI):-0.09 to 1.48 mm Hg, P=0.078]; but patients switched from BD to OD (group B) had significantly higher mean IOP by 1.25 mm Hg (95%CI:-2.04 to-0.46 mm Hg, P=0.006). BD dose had more ocular side effects albeit mild.? CONCLUSION: Mean IOP after LTFC dosed twice daily is statistically lower, with additional mild side effects.
